Contents:
Introduction : Algeria's failed process of democratisation -- Regime change and international variables -- Explaining Algeria's transition : the international connection -- The external context of the algerian transition -- The external-internal linkages of the transition -- Islamism and democracy : international perceptions -- From partners to allies : the integration of authoritarian Algeria in the iternational system -- Conclusion.

Summary: This text focuses on the international dimension of Algeria's failed transition to democracy. It deals with the role of international factors in democratisation and offers a theoretical framework that can be used to investigate other case studies.
